Dual JFET op-amp built for precision in harsh environments

The Analog Devices AD648SH/883B is a dual JFET-input operational amplifier targeting precision analog signal conditioning in military, aerospace, and industrial applications where temperature extremes and long-term reliability are non-negotiable. Key characteristics include a 1 MHz gain-bandwidth product, a 1.8 V/µs slew rate, and an input bias current of just 5 pA, which preserves accuracy in high-impedance sensor interfaces like photodiode amplifiers, pH probes, and charge amplifiers.

Lifecycle and RoHS status

Note that it is RoHS non-compliant — this part uses lead-bearing solder terminations, which is typical for military/883B-class devices and acceptable under many defense and aerospace procurement exemptions. If RoHS compliance is mandatory for your BOM, this part will not meet that requirement.
